I had purchased a watch from this company that said they are "authorized" and that they have the best prices on Zodiac watches. I was very impressed at the photos and that they had great prices and were not overly inexpensive, which is uaually a dead giveaway that they sell only junk. When I purchased the watch it showed up within a few days and right out of the box it fit.
After two months the back piece came right off on my wrist and with ease, Zodiac said to send it in for a repair at a repair center of theirs. It took over a month, but they finally sent it back and it was great, at least for a week. While out with my wife that back again came off. When I called the repair center they had told me that this watch was purchased from a non authorized dealer and they couldn't fix it anymore. After carrying on a bit with the manager, they reluctantly sent me a tag to send it back and they would see what they could do.
They sent it back to me and told me that the watch was not the quality they are used to. In fact the original notes though I glued the back piece on because there was a "glue glob holding the rim in tact." When I told them I sent it in exactly as I got it they said they suspect it is a counterfit. When I contacted The Giftstreet or giftstreet123.com they would not answer my me back.
I tried calling them and got a woman for roughly 30 seconds to tell her that of the problem I was having with the watch that was purchased from them less than siz month prior. However she immediatley hung up and would not answer the phone after I called back. So now I am stuck with a piece of junk that is unusable and am out a couple hundred bucks.
Stay away from The Giftstreet LTD with all your might. Do not purchase anything form them becuase they seem to be fakes.

Hello,
There are a few things in your report that I am having a hard time with;
A) You said that you had the watch for two months. You make no mention how you treated the watch in that time period. Was it worrn roughly, dropped, etc. Underneath normal care the back would not have come off.
B) Even though you were apparently under no warranty from Zodiac because you bought the watch from an unauthorized dealer - they still accepted the watch for repair? Normally you would have been asked where you purchased the watch and to supply a invoice or a receipt. Upon learning thatyou bought it on eBay they wouldn't have had you send it in. Another odd thing is that sent back the item having repaired a fake. Most companies - Gucci for example, will not send back fake items. They don't want to flood the market with counterfits.
C) Your phonecall to Giftstreet. We are a small company and there are only two people who answer the phone. My employer who's male, and myself - another male. While I do have female co workers here - none of them are involved in the running of eBay or its customer service. That falls on me.
If you look at our positive feedbak score on eBay, 99.6, clearly our customers are happy. Also our power seller status is not a fluke either - eBay is not in the habbit of giving that title to sellers of fake items.
